Quality Assessment

As of 28 April 2026, Vaswani Industries exhibits a below-average quality grade. This reflects fundamental weaknesses in its operational and profitability metrics. The company’s long-term fundamental strength is notably weak,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of operating profits at a marginal -0.09% over the past five years. Such stagnation in core earnings growth raises concerns about the company’s ability to generate sustainable profits.

Moreover, the return on equity (ROE) averages at 6.49%, which is relatively low, indicating limited profitability generated per unit of shareholders’ funds. This suggests that the company is not efficiently deploying its equity capital to create value for investors. Additionally, the company’s ability to service its debt is strained, with a high Debt to EBITDA ratio of 8.46 times, signalling elevated financial risk and potential liquidity challenges.

Financial Trend and Profitability

The financial trend for Vaswani Industries is very negative as of today. The company has reported negative results for two consecutive quarters, with the latest quarterly profit after tax (PAT) at a loss of ₹7.96 crores, representing a sharp decline of 348.4% compared to the previous four-quarter average. This steep fall in profitability is a critical red flag for investors.

Return on capital employed (ROCE) for the half-year period stands at a low 6.79%, indicating poor efficiency in generating returns from capital investments. Furthermore, the operating profit to interest coverage ratio is at a concerning 0.83 times, highlighting difficulties in meeting interest obligations from operating earnings. These financial stress indicators contribute heavily to the negative financial grade assigned to the stock.

Technical Analysis

From a technical standpoint, Vaswani Industries is mildly bearish. The stock’s recent price movements show some short-term gains, with a 1-day increase of 0.44%, a 1-week gain of 3.78%, and a 1-month rise of 12.79%. However, these gains are offset by negative returns over longer periods, including a 6-month decline of 7.53% and a year-to-date loss of 6.50%. Notably, the stock has delivered a positive 1-year return of 41.01%, but this appears inconsistent with the company’s weakening fundamentals and financial health.

The mildly bearish technical grade suggests that while there may be sporadic upward price movements, the overall trend does not support a strong bullish outlook. Investors should be cautious and consider the technical signals alongside fundamental weaknesses before making investment decisions.
